在当今的前端开发领域,Vue.js以其易用性和灵活性成为了构建现代网页应用的热门选择。而Font Awesome则以其丰富的图标资源,为网页设计提供了无限的可能性。本文将深入探讨如何将Font Awe...
在当今的前端开发领域,Vue.js以其易用性和灵活性成为了构建现代网页应用的热门选择。而Font Awesome则以其丰富的图标资源,为网页设计提供了无限的可能性。本文将深入探讨如何将Font Awesome与Vue.js完美融合,轻松打造炫酷的网页设计。
Font Awesome是一套免费、开源的图标字体库和CSS框架,它提供了大量的矢量图标,可以轻松地通过CSS进行大小、颜色、阴影等属性的调整。Font Awesome的优势在于:
在Vue.js项目中使用Font Awesome,首先需要安装Font Awesome。以下是两种常见的安装方法:
npm install --save @fortawesome/fontawesome-free<link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/font-awesome/5.15.3/css/all.min.css">安装完成后,你可以在Vue.js组件中使用Font Awesome图标。以下是一个简单的例子:
import { library } from '@fortawesome/fontawesome-svg-core'
import { faUser } from '@fortawesome/free-solid-svg-icons'
import { FontAwesomeIcon } from '@fortawesome/vue-fontawesome'
library.add(faUser)
export default { components: { FontAwesomeIcon }
}<font-awesome-icon icon="user" />Font Awesome提供了一系列的动画效果,可以为网页增添生动趣味的交互体验。以下是一个使用Font Awesome动画的例子:
@keyframes my-animation { 0% { transform: rotate(0deg); } 100% { transform: rotate(360deg); }
}
.my-animation { animation: my-animation 2s linear infinite;
}<i class="fas fa-circle my-animation"></i>通过将Font Awesome与Vue.js结合使用,你可以轻松地为你的网页添加丰富的图标资源,并通过动画效果提升用户体验。掌握这些技巧,让你的网页设计更加炫酷。